掃二維碼與項目經(jīng)理溝通
我們在微信上24小時期待你的聲音
解答本文疑問/技術(shù)咨詢/運營咨詢/技術(shù)建議/互聯(lián)網(wǎng)交流
在CSS中,flexbox是一種強(qiáng)大的布局模型,它可以幫助我們輕松地創(chuàng)建靈活的網(wǎng)頁布局。其中一個重要的屬性是flex-direction,它用于定義flex容器中主軸的方向。

flex-direction屬性用于指定flex容器中主軸的方向。主軸是flex容器中的水平軸或垂直軸,它決定了flex項目在容器中的排列方式。
flex-direction屬性有四個可能的值:
要使用flex-direction屬性,我們需要將其應(yīng)用于flex容器。以下是一個示例:
項目1
項目2
項目3
在上面的示例中,我們有一個包含三個項目的flex容器。要將主軸方向設(shè)置為水平方向,我們可以將flex-direction屬性應(yīng)用于.flex-container類:
.flex-container {
display: flex;
flex-direction: row;
}
這將使項目從左到右水平排列。
同樣,我們可以將主軸方向設(shè)置為垂直方向:
.flex-container {
display: flex;
flex-direction: column;
}
這將使項目從上到下垂直排列。
讓我們看一個實際的示例,演示如何使用flex-direction屬性創(chuàng)建不同的布局。
假設(shè)我們有一個包含四個項目的flex容器,并且我們希望將它們按照以下方式排列:
為了實現(xiàn)這個布局,我們可以將flex-direction屬性設(shè)置為column,并使用order屬性來調(diào)整項目的順序:
.flex-container {
display: flex;
flex-direction: column;
}
.flex-item:nth-child(1) {
order: 1;
}
.flex-item:nth-child(2) {
order: 2;
}
.flex-item:nth-child(3) {
order: 3;
}
.flex-item:nth-child(4) {
order: 4;
}
通過這種方式,我們可以輕松地創(chuàng)建出所需的布局。
flex-direction是CSS中一個重要的屬性,它用于定義flex容器中主軸的方向。通過靈活地使用flex-direction,我們可以輕松地創(chuàng)建出各種不同的布局。
如果您想要了解更多關(guān)于flexbox的知識,可以訪問我們的官網(wǎng)了解更多信息:https://www.cdcxhl.com。

我們在微信上24小時期待你的聲音
解答本文疑問/技術(shù)咨詢/運營咨詢/技術(shù)建議/互聯(lián)網(wǎng)交流